Style

Jennifer Lopez wears wedding dress to ‘Marry Me’ premiere with Ben Affleck

Are wedding bells ringing for Bennifer?

Jennifer Lopez was joined by boyfriend Ben Affleck at the LA premiere of her new movie “Marry Me” Tuesday night, where she glowed on the red carpet in a white lace dress from Giambattista Valli’s “Love” collection — the fashion house’s first-ever bridal range.

The 52-year-old superstar paired the long-sleeved, full-skirted frock with sparkling Jimmy Choo heels, a crystal-studded Dolce & Gabbana clutch and Dior jewels.

Affleck, 49, looked dapper in a black coat, navy trousers and dress shoes. He cuddled up to Lopez on the carpet, even planting a kiss on her head at one point.

J.Lo recently said she’s “so lucky” to have reunited with her ex-fiancé after all these years, telling People, “It’s a beautiful love story that we got a second chance.”

Ben Affleck gives girlfriend Jennifer Lopez a kiss at the red carpet premiere of her new movie, “Marry Me.” WireImage

Lopez and Affleck rekindled their romance in April 2021, nearly two decades after they dated (and were engaged) in the early 2000s.

Lopez wore a bridal look from Giambattista Valli’s “Love” collection on the carpet. Getty Images

The “Waiting for Tonight” songstress has fittingly been sticking to wedding-worthy looks while promoting “Marry Me,” recently donning a Dolce & Gabbana corset dress and veil to perform the flick’s theme song at the 2021 AMAs.

In the movie, which sees her pop-star character marrying a random audience member (Owen Wilson) at one of her concerts after being jilted by her rocker fiancé (Maluma), she wears a spectacular bridal gown by Zuhair Murad Couture.

The couple cuddled up, with Affleck supporting Lopez in a black overcoat and navy pants. Getty Images